Radiology Technician Work Summary in Peconic NY

Peconic NY radiologic technologist examining x-rayThere are a number of professional titles for x-ray techs (technologists or technicians). They may also be called radiologic technologists, radiologic technicians, radiographers or radiology techs. No matter what the name, each has the same major job description, which is to utilize imaging machines to internally view patients for the objective of diagnosis and treatment. A number of radiologic technologists may also provide radiation therapy for the treatment of cancer. Many elect to work as generalists, while there are those that have chosen a specialization, for instance mammography. They can practice in Peconic NY clinics, hospitals, family pract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. The imaging technologies that an X-Ray technologist may utilize include:

  • Traditional and specialized X-Rays
  • Computerized tomography (CT) or “CAT” scans
  •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I)
  • Sonography or ultrasound
  • Fluoroscopy

Radiographers have to maintain their equipment and routinely evaluate its functionality and safety. They are also expected to retain in-depth records of all of their diagnostic procedures. As health practitioners, they must adhere to a code of conduct and a high professional standard.

X-Ray Tech Degrees Available near Peconic NY

Peconic NY x-ray tech school internship programThe primary prerequisite for attending an x-ray tech college is to have attained a high school diploma or GED. Radiologic technologist pupils have the option to earn either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ree, which is the most common among technicians, generally requires 18 months to two years to finish based upon the program and course load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at as much as four years to complete and is more extensive in scope. Most students select a degree major in Radiography, but there are other similar majors that are acceptable as well. One thing to consider is that radiographer colleges have a practical training or lab component as part of their curriculum. It can often be fulfilled by taking part in an internship or externship program which a large number of colleges offer through local hospitals and clinics in Peconic NY or their region. After you have graduated from any of the degree programs, you must comply with any certification or licensing requirements in New York or the state you will be working as applicable.

Radiologic Technologist Certification and Licensing

When you have graduated from an X-Ray tech college, based on the state where you will be employed you may need to become licensed. Most states do require licensing, and their requirements differ so contact your state. Presently, all states that do mandate licensing will recognize The American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) certification examination for the licensing application, but a number accept additional options for testing also. Some states also require certification as part of the licensing procedure, if not it is optional. Having said that, many Peconic area employers favor hiring radiology techs that are certified so it may increase your career options in and around Peconic NY to earn certification. ARRT’s certification program involves graduation from an approved program in addition to a passing score on their comprehensive exam. ARRT also demands re-certification every other year, which may be met with 24 credits of continuing ed, or by passing an examination.

Are the Radiology Technician Programs Accredited? Most xray tech colleges have acquired some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. Even so, it’s still crucial to confirm that the school and program are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ting agencies in the field of radiology is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Radiologic Technology (JRCERT). Programs obtaining accreditation from the JRCERT have gone through an extensive review of their teachers and course materials. If the school is online it can also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on distance or online learning.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ides guaranteeing a quality education, accreditation will also assist in getting financial aid and student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ited schools.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And a number of Peconic NY employers will only hire graduates of an accredited school for entry-level openings.

    Peconic River

    The Peconic River is a river within Suffolk County on Long Island, New York in the United States.[1] The river is located in the eastern end of Long Island. The Peconic River drains an area between the Harbor Hill and Ronkonkoma terminal moraines, and flows into Flanders Bay which in turn connects to Peconic Bay east of Riverhead.

    The river originates in bogs and wetlands in central Long Island near the Brookhaven National Laboratory and flows eastward to the Peconic Bay. It is the longest river on Long Island and is almost entirely within the Central Long Island Pine Barrens which was set up in 1993 to protect its relative wilderness standing.
